What are Scatter Symbols and Why Are They Critical?
Scatter symbols differ from standard payline symbols in that they can trigger special features regardless of their position on the reels. Their primary function is to activate bonus games or free spin modes, often providing the opportunity for players to win additional rewards without additional bets. These symbols are typically represented by thematic icons—gems, wild animals, clocks, or other motif-specific images—that align with the game’s narrative.
Understanding the frequency and combination of scatter symbols can significantly influence a player’s strategy and the game’s perceived fairness. In modern design, developers leverage complex algorithms to manage these combinations, balancing rewarding features while maintaining an optimal return-to-player (RTP) percentage.
The Mechanics of FS Scatter Symbol Combinations
Defining “FS Scatter” in Context
The abbreviation “FS” commonly denotes “Free Spins,” a feature initiated by specific scatter configurations. Typically, a game might require three or more scatter symbols to activate free spins. However, contemporary slots often integrate layered scatter mechanics involving multiple types of scatter symbols, each with distinct functions or payout values.
For instance, some games introduce special scatter combinations that can lead to more substantial rewards, such as multiple free spin triggers, higher multipliers, or branching bonus paths. The complexity of these combinations necessitates precise coding and balanced probability algorithms to ensure fairness.
Key Variations in Scatter Symbol Combinations
- Basic Scatter Triggers: Typically involve landing three or more identical scatter symbols anywhere on the reels. This straightforward approach is prevalent in many classic titles.
- Multiple Scatter Types: Some slots feature different scatter icons, each requiring specific combinations. For example, integrating both “Gold” and “Silver” scatter symbols to unlock tiered bonus features.
- Sequential and Clustered Scatter Patterns: Advanced games employ mechanics where scatter symbols need to appear in specific sequences or form clusters to activate special features, creating layers of strategic depth.
Case Study: Industry Insights and Data-Driven Design
Recent industry analysis indicates that the probability of triggering free spins via scatter combinations directly correlates with game engagement times. According to data from leading gaming analytics firms, the average scatter trigger rate hovers around 5-10%, depending on the game complexity and design philosophy.
Game developers meticulously adjust these probabilities through RNG algorithms to maintain a balance—ensuring enough activation frequency to sustain excitement but not so high as to diminish the value of the bonus features. An illustrative example from a popular developer showcases how tweaking the number and type of scatter symbols altered the trigger rate from 7% to 9%, leading to perceptible increases in overall player satisfaction (as measured by session duration and spend).
